Output 661f576b4acc2fc7780538d353a4118865a224fb68299ff98abb9716ae81e644:5

value
250776970
script pubkey
OP_0 OP_PUSHBYTES_20 5f8c7a90f1bd66025fd1c0998c6764ca6f2a5e2f
address
ltc1qt7x84y83h4nqyh73czvccemyefhj5h30t8aknv
transaction
661f576b4acc2fc7780538d353a4118865a224fb68299ff98abb9716ae81e644
spent
true